What's the word for a mistake in speaking where you swap sounds between words?
The word you're looking for
Metathesis is a speech mistake where sounds or letters change place. In your case, it fits when sounds are swapped between words.

Why this word
Metathesis is the best word for swapping sounds in speech. It is a linguistics term, so it sounds more technical than everyday phrases like “slip of the tongue.” People also use it for swapped letters in writing, not only spoken sounds. If you want a simple answer for learners, “speech error” or “slip of the tongue” may be easier, but they are less precise.

Frequently asked questions
- Is metathesis only for speech?
- No. It can also describe switched sounds or letters in writing.
- Is metathesis a common word?
- No, it is more common in linguistics than in daily conversation.
- What is a simple way to say it?
- You can say “a slip of the tongue” or “a speech mistake.”
